Technical Summary
The MS-9587 1U Front Panel Bard, revision B11, is a front panel board documented under PCB19587-0A, dated November 11, 2003. This board provides front-panel I/O connectivity including USB ports, power, NMI, and ID buttons, along with status LEDs for power, storage, LAN activity, and system ID. The design incorporates a COM1 D-sub 9 connector and a 22x2 header for internal signal routing. Power filtering is handled by 47µF/16V electrolytic capacitors EC1 and EC2, with a 1.1A fuse F1 and associated resistor and capacitor networks for signal conditioning.

Technical Summary
The MS-9587 1U Front Panel Bard is a front panel board designed for server chassis integration, documented under revision 100 and dated Tuesday, April 06, 2004. The PCB is identified as P05-9587. The board provides front panel connectivity including USB ports (USB1, USB2, USB3), power button (BTN2), NMI button (BTN1), ID button (BTN3), status LEDs (LED1, LED2, LED3), and COM1 serial interface via a DSUB9 connector. The board also includes LAN activity indicators (LANA_ACT, LANB_ACT) and storage/ID status LEDs. Power filtering is provided by electrolytic capacitors EC1 and EC2 rated at 47uF/16V, with a resettable fuse F1 rated at 1.1A. The front panel header J1 is a 22x2 pin configuration for motherboard integration.

Technical Summary
This document details the MSI MS-9587 1U Front Panel Bard board, revision B1, dated November 23, 2005, with document number 100MS-9587 and PCB number P05-9587-100-G37. The front panel board integrates dual USB ports using USB-D4-BK connectors and a USB3 N31-2051181-H06 connector, dual RJ45 Ethernet ports via 2X_180p_8P4C connectors, and a COM1 DSUB9-9587 serial port. User interface components include a power button, NMI button, ID button, and status LEDs (LED1, LED2, LED3). Power input is protected by a 1.1A fuse (F1X_1.1A-S) and filtered by 47µF/16V capacitors (EC1, EC2). The board uses a 22x2 header (J1) for internal connections and features resistor networks RN1X_0 and RN2 0-8P4R for signal termination.

Technical Summary
This MICRO-STAR MS-9587 revision 10A motherboard, documented on December 13, 2005, is a 1U server board designed for the 95I7 CPU platform. The board features a SAS controller (U15) and supports multiple SAS and SATA connections, including SAS1, SAS2, SATA1, and SATA2. The front panel interface includes COM, USB, LED, and button connections via J1. The layout specifies USB differential routing at 90 ohms +/- 10% on both top and bottom layers. The PCB identifier is P05-958710A-D05. The board includes multiple fan headers (JFAN1 through JFAN7) and a JCD1 CD-ROM connector.

Technical Summary
This MSI (Micro-Star) motherboard schematic, document number AMS-9587 revision 20A dated 2007/03/21, is identified by PCB number MS-9587-2.0. The board is a 1U server platform featuring MiniSAS and SGPIO connections, with support for up to eight fan headers (JFAN1 through JFAN8). The design includes a dedicated temperature monitoring subsystem utilizing a T2X_F75383S IC, with an alternate T1125C-3.3V-SOIC8 option. Front panel connectivity is provided through a 44-pin J1 header, integrating COM, USB, LED, and button signals. The layout specifies USB differential pair impedance of 90 ohms +/- 10%. The schematic history notes the addition of the system temperature monitor on 2007/03/08 and the JDBG1 debug connector on 2007/03/12.
